Recommendation. Replace valve stem seals on a VAZ 2112 engine (1,5i) you can try without removing the head from the cylinder block. To do this, it is necessary to set the piston of the cylinder, the valve stem seal of which is to be replaced, to the TDC position and, having removed the guide tubes of the spark plugs, insert a stop under the valve through the spark plug hole (tin rod with a diameter of 2-3 mm). But it is difficult enough to do so.
The valve stem seals are replaced on the removed cylinder head of the VAZ 21124 engine (l,6i).
To replace the valve stem seals, you will need:
- cracker;
- tweezers;
- oil seal remover;
- mandrel for pressing caps.
Removing
1. Remove the cylinder head (see "Cylinder head - removal and installation").
2. If the cylinder head was dismantled complete with camshafts, remove the camshafts (see "Camshafts - removal, installation, replacement").
3. We take out the hydraulic lifters from the seats in the head (see "Hydraulic compensators - removal, installation, replacement").
4. We wrap the M6 bolt into the threaded hole of the cylinder head.
5. We start the grip of the cracker under the head of the bolt, and set the emphasis on the spring plate.
Warning. When performing the following operation, do not scratch the walls of the seat of the hydraulic pushers with a cracker!
6. By pressing on the handle of the cracker, we compress the valve spring.
7. Holding the valve spring compressed, use tweezers to remove two valve crackers.
8. Slowly release the valve spring and remove the cracker.
9. Remove the valve spring plate with tweezers.
Remove the valve spring.
Remove the valve spring washer.
10. Install the grip of the puller on the valve stem seal.
11. We press the valve stem seal from the guide bushing.
Installation
1. We apply clean engine oil to the working edge of the new valve stem seal and carefully, so as not to cut it on the sharp edges of the valve stem grooves, put the valve stem cap on the stem.
2. With light hammer blows through the mandrel, we press the valve stem seal against the stop on the guide sleeve.
3. Install the support washer, spring, spring plate and crackers in the reverse order of removal.
Similarly, we change the valve stem seals on other valves.
